Broomall, PA vs Monroeville, PA
The cost of living difference between Broomall, PA and Monroeville, PA is dramatic. Monroeville is 50.2% cheaper than Broomall,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Broomall has a cost index of 127 while Monroeville sits at 85,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Broomall is $1,784/month compared to $1,162/month in Monroeville — a 54%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Monroeville is more affordable at $197,400 median vs $452,300.
Median household income in Broomall is $114,844 compared to $78,191 in Monroeville (+46.9%). The higher salaries in Broomall partially offset the cost difference, but don't fully close the gap. Looking at affordability, residents of Broomall spend roughly 18.6% of their income on rent, more than the 17.8% in Monroeville.
